Installation checklist (step-by-step)
- Obtain the installer (Shree Lipi 7.2 Setup.exe) and your license key if required.
- Right-click the installer and choose “Run as administrator.”
- Follow the on-screen prompts: accept license agreement, choose installation directory.
- When prompted, allow the installer to install fonts system-wide (required for other apps to use them).
- Install any optional components (keyboard modules, conversion utilities) you need.
- Complete installation and restart Windows if prompted.
- Activate the product using your license key via the application’s help or registration menu.
- Test input: open a word processor, select the Shree Lipi keyboard/IME, and type in the target script.
- If upgrading from a legacy version, use built-in converters to migrate legacy-encoded documents to Unicode.
